专家好:
1、sell(holding>0,0,limitr,CLOSE),ORDERQUEUE;平仓语句第二个参数0表示账户所有持仓 那么会造成将其它模型的持仓民平 ,请问题如何写只平自己模型的仓位
2、 SELLSHORT(1,0,THISCLOSE) 是不是也是上面的情况,谢谢!!!!
1、sell(holding>0,1,limitr,CLOSE),ORDERQUEUE; 第二个参数改为具体的数字
2、是的,平全部空仓
再请教一下,如果模型,它的持仓数量是变化的,不只一个,那么用什么方法可以写出只平它的持仓,而不会平其它模型的持仓。如果说是用holding,是不是指整个帐户的持仓,而不是一个模型的持,从而解决不了上面的问题,谢谢!!!
你图标程序化交易中,需要理解几个点:
1.图表程序化交易是一个独立的,你实际账户的开平仓操作是跟随虚拟资金账户做的操作(检测到虚拟的有开平仓信号,实际的才会使用资金进行买卖。)。
2.图表在开平仓前,要平反手仓。(图表时不支持锁仓的,即你只会有一种类型的仓位存在)
比如:你在开多时,你肯定要先平空操作。holding获得的是你当前账户的虚拟持仓量,不是真实账户的。
holding的具体介绍可以看下链接
http://www.weistock.com/bbs/dv_rss.asp?s=xhtml&boardid=2&id=49371&page=1
谢谢,那我再请教如果图表中有4个都是期指模型,只有一个用了holding,那 这个holding是不是只计算这个模型的持仓,其它 3个模型的持仓是不算的,谢谢!!!